~Obituary~
"I 'mfree - Praise the Lord - l a m free "
Mrs. A lice Page Holloway, daughter o fthe late Charlie Page and Nellie Blackwell Page, was born on May, 1921, in Gatesville, NC and entered into eternal rest on July 2 7, 2007, in the Newberry County Hospital.
A lice was educated in the public school system in Washing ton, DC, and was employed fo r thirty-four years by the U.S. State Department in Washington until her retirement.
She married Lonnie H. Holloway on February 14, 1944 in Washington, DC and remained his wifefo r the next sixty-three years.
She was an active member o f Union WesleyAM E Zion Church in Washington. She and her husband relocated to Saluda, in 1977, she became active with the Junior Youth Group at Rock Hill Baptist Church and later joined Mine Creek Baptist Church where she remained a faithful member, until her recent illness. She was also a member o fthe Senior Choir. Alice belonged to the Mine Creek Burial A id Society and the Womans' Home Aide Society #126.
A lice loved to shop and enjoyed talking and being withpeople. She had a wonderful sense o fhumor and loved driving around in her Cadillac.
She was the last survivor o f her immediate family. She was preceded in death by her brother, D avid Marshall.
She leaves to mourn her passing; her husband Lonnie H. Holloway o fthe home; two sisters-in-law, Sallie Mae Harris, Colum bia, SC and Minnie Ruth Holloway, Aiken, SC; nieces, nephews, other relative, extendedfam ily and sorrowingfriends.
